Inner harmony is a concept that transcends cultures and spiritual traditions, serving as a foundational element for personal growth, self-awareness, and enhanced well-being. In the context of spiritual practices, inner harmony refers to the alignment of one’s thoughts, emotions, and actions with their core values and beliefs. This state of balance is not only vital for individual peace but also plays a significant role in enhancing the effectiveness of various spiritual practices. In this article, we will explore the importance of inner harmony in spiritual practices, its benefits, and ways to cultivate it.
Inner harmony involves achieving a state of mental and emotional balance where one feels at peace with oneself and the world around. It signifies the absence of internal conflict, where thoughts and emotions are aligned, allowing for clarity and focus. Inner harmony can manifest through various spiritual practices such as meditation, yoga, prayer, or mindfulness.
Emotional Balance: This refers to understanding and managing emotions effectively. Emotional balance helps individuals respond to situations with clarity rather than being driven by impulse.
Mental Clarity: A clear mind free from clutter allows for deeper insights and understanding. Mental clarity aids in making conscious decisions that resonate with personal values.
Spiritual Alignment: This involves connecting with one’s higher self or purpose. When individuals feel aligned with their spiritual beliefs, they experience a sense of fulfillment and serenity.
Physical Well-being: Physical health complements inner harmony. A healthy body supports mental clarity and emotional stability, creating a synergy that enhances spiritual practices.

Achieving inner harmony is an ongoing process that requires dedication and practice. Here are several techniques that can help:
Meditation is one of the most effective ways to cultivate inner harmony. Regular practice encourages mindfulness, reduces stress, and promotes emotional regulation—essential components for achieving balance within oneself.
Yoga combines physical movement with breathwork and meditation, promoting both physical health and mental clarity. Practicing yoga can help align body mechanics with emotional states, creating a sense of wholeness.
Writing down thoughts and feelings can provide clarity about what may be causing internal conflict. Journaling helps identify patterns in thoughts or behaviors that hinder personal growth, guiding you toward greater self-awareness.
Spending time in nature has been shown to reduce stress levels significantly while promoting mindfulness. Nature acts as a grounding force that helps recalibrate one’s mind and spirit.
Positive affirmations can reshape negative thought patterns into constructive ones that align better with an individual’s core beliefs and values. Repeating affirmations daily can reinforce a sense of purpose and inner tranquility.
Sometimes the journey towards inner harmony benefits from professional insight—be it through therapy or coaching centered on spirituality or mental health.
